Understanding Nootropic Music

Nootropic music refers to soundtracks that are specifically designed to enhance cognitive function and promote mental well-being. The term ‘nootropic’ itself is derived from the Greek words 'nous' (mind) and 'tropein' (to bend). In essence, it describes audio experiences that can potentially aid in brain health, focusing, and concentration. When it comes to stress relief, nootropic music becomes a vital component for those seeking a mental break amidst the chaos of everyday life.

How Does Nootropic Music Work?

The science behind nootropic music lies in its ability to engage different parts of the brain and elicit emotional responses. These specialized tracks often incorporate binaural beats, alpha waves, and soothing frequencies designed to relax the mind and body.

  • Binaural Beats: Binaural beats are created when two different sound frequencies are played in each ear. The brain perceives a third frequency, promoting relaxation and focus.
  • Alpha Waves: Through listening to music infused with alpha wave frequencies, listeners can induce a state of relaxation while remaining alert.
  • Soothing Melodies: Gentle, harmonious tunes can help reduce anxiety levels, leading to a more peaceful mind.

Choosing the Right Nootropic Music

Not all music will have the same effects, and what works for one person may not work for another. Here are some tips on how to choose the right nootropic music:

Consider the Tempo and Tone

Generally, slow, soft, and soothing sounds are preferred for stress relief. Additionally, look for music that utilizes peaceful instruments like piano, strings, or ambient synthesizers. Keep in mind that your preferences may vary, and it’s essential to select music that resonates with you personally.

Seek Out Guided Sessions

Some nootropic music includes guided meditative practices or spoke-word elements, where a calming voice leads you through relaxation exercises. These can be particularly effective for beginners or those finding it difficult to switch off their minds.

Experiment with Frequency and Duration

The impact of nootropic music can vary based on frequency and listening duration. Experiment by listening for 15 to 30 minutes a day and adjust the frequencies according to your comfort level. You may find certain types of tracks work better for specific situations.
